#417e1b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#417e1b is composed of 25.5% red, 49.4% green and 10.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.6%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 97 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 30%. #417e1b color hex could be obtained by blending #82fc36 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#417e1b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#417e1b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4f4a is the less saturated color, while #3c9603 is the most saturated one.
